After decades of making mostly cheap synthetic tents, Decathlon finally takes a stab at making a quality, heavy-duty polycotton family tent to last many summers. We take it through its paces to find out if it delivers!

    Thanks for the video, i would like to ask.. how is it when keeping bugs/insect and cold out? I saw reviews on the 4.2 and it had some issues that I didn't like for instance between the bedrooms and the outer material there is the gap that anything can come in. The bottom of the door also does not close so any unwanted visitors can easily join the party! Thank you

    Haven't had any issues with bugs myself. I read a review online about someone who had exchanged an older model in favor of this one because the old tent had bugs coming in underneath the front door. I'm too lazy to set the whole tent up to check, but I'm 74% certain the bottom of the door closes with a zipper. It's true that the fabric 'wall' between the two sleeping compartments isn't closed at the bottom, but that's not really meant to keep bugs out (I've had kids crawl underneath, but I assume you're talking about a different kind of unwanted visitor 😆).
